Trout with

House mustard sauce
Fresh dill, finely chopped
Fresh parsley, finely chopped
Lemon juice
Olive oil
Powdered garlic, bloomed
Salt and pepper (optional) not used tonight

all mixed together and then spread on top of the fish.

Popped into the oven until ready, and then served with vegetable sides.

Totally cheap but perfectly awesome tonight

One bag of frozen chicken breasts thawed and sliced into strips

Beer batter

Fry

Huy Fong sriracha

Win

Add in some nukeable premade Bob Evans mac n cheese for the sake of ease, and you've got an awesome saturday night supper... not to mention a ton of leftovers that you dont have to muck around with for the next few days

Just reheat in the oven and they're as crispy as fresh fried
